Job Category: Professional, Administration and OperationalJob Description:Grade UE02 : £22,995 - £23,350 per year pro-rata (£12.60 - £12.79 per hour plus 18.1% holiday pay)Accommodation, Catering and Events (ACE) - Catering / Canopy Kitchen and CourtyardGuaranteed Hours - 20 hours per yearOpen-ended (permanent)The Opportunity:We are now recruiting for Food & Beverage Assistants to join the team for our restaurant in the new Edinburgh Futures Institute, opened in June 2024. This is a very exciting opportunity to join and be involved in the business from the early days. Based at the heart of the Meadows, in the beautifully renovated old Royal Infirmary, the operation will consist of a 66 cover, contemporary Scottish Brasserie, serving breakfast, lunch and dinner alongside a more informal Grab & Go takeaway offer served during the day. You will be responsible for delivering excellent food, exceptional service and maintaining high standards within both the café and restaurant operations. Between now and 2030 we will do that with a values-led approach to teaching, research and innovation, and through the strength of our relationships, both locally and globally.About the Team:Accommodation, Catering and Events provides catered and self-catered residential accommodation for over 10,000 students, including community and welfare support through its Residence Life service. We also operate 17 cafes and a range of other catering products to students and staff across the University estate. Under our commercial brand, The University of Edinburgh Hospitality and Events Collection, we deliver hotel accommodation options to around 200,000 guests each year plus an extensive selection of conference, catering and event services to over 2,000 events.Please for further information.
